EX04 VVM is a 2004 Honda Jazz in Silver with a 1,339c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85%.
Across all 2004 Honda Jazz models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.3% with a typical mileage of 61,174 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Honda Jazz f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 57,414 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EX04 VVM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Jazz typ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 22 years old, this Honda Jazz is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
